Abstract

Our goal is to investigate the recovery of visual short-term information using the paradigm of retro-cues proposed by Griffin and Nobre (2003). This paradigm consists of a recognition task in which the participant, after storing a visual scene, is informed by a symbolic or a spatial retro-cue about the possible location of the test stimulus. Behavioral studies show information retrieval based on symbolic retro-cue is accompanied by an improvement equivalent to that which happens on tasks of guidance attention based on predictive symbolic cues. Studies from our laboratory have shown that the temporal dynamics of the recovery process based on symbolic retro-cue is equivalent to the temporal dynamics of focalized attention based on predictive symbolic cues. In this study we aim to evaluate the dynamics of recovery of visual short-term information based on direct retro-cues.
